Q: Can GHK-Cu be combined with other active ingredients?

  1. 01GHK-Cu is generally compatible with most skincare actives. However, formulation considerations apply:
  2. 02Vitamin C and copper can chelate; separate application or use stabilised derivatives recommended
  3. 03Retinoids work synergistically but may increase initial irritancy; start with low concentrations
  4. 04Alpha-hydroxy acids compatible; may enhance penetration
  5. 05Sunscreen recommended due to increased cellular turnover

01What If the Desired Endpoint Is Angiogenesis Without Collagen Deposition?

Use GHK-Cu at 1–10 nanomolar concentrations in serum-free or low-serum (2%) media to favor VEGF secretion and endothelial migration over fibroblast activation. At this concentration, integrin signaling activates ERK1/2 and Akt in endothelial cells preferentially, while Smad-dependent collagen transcription requires 100-fold higher doses. Co-culture models with endothelial cells and fibroblasts will still show some collagen synthesis due to paracrine TGF-β signaling, so spatial separation (Transwell inserts) may be necessary if you need isolated angiogenic effects. VEGF-A alone is a cleaner tool for pure angiogenesis studies, but GHK-Cu offers the advantage of simultaneous integrin-mediated cell adhesion, which VEGF does not directly provide.

02What If I Use GHK-Cu Topically — Will It Reach Cartilage?

No. Cartilage is avascular (no blood supply) and surrounded by synovial fluid inside the joint capsule. Topical application cannot penetrate that barrier. GHK-Cu studied osteoarthritis used direct intra-articular injection or implanted hydrogels to deliver the peptide into the joint space. Topical GHK-Cu may benefit skin wound healing (well-documented in dermatological research) but has no pathway to reach cartilage tissue in a knee, hip, or shoulder joint.

03What If My Serum Copper Is Elevated Post-Treatment?

Serum copper >140 µg/dL after starting GHK-Cu suggests copper overload. Either from excessive dosing or pre-existing copper accumulation undetected at baseline. Copper overload triggers oxidative stress and accelerates skin aging rather than reversing it. Immediate action: reduce GHK-Cu dose by 50%, supplement zinc at 25–50 mg/day, and recheck copper and ceruloplasmin in 3 weeks. If serum copper remains >150 µg/dL, discontinue GHK-Cu temporarily and evaluate for Wilson's disease or other copper metabolism disorders.

04What If I'm Already Using NSAIDs or Corticosteroid Injections — Can I Use GHK-Cu Concurrently?

No direct contraindications exist between GHK-Cu and NSAIDs or corticosteroids, but the mechanisms overlap in ways that complicate dosing. Corticosteroids suppress NF-κB through glucocorticoid receptor activation. The same transcription factor GHK-Cu modulates. Using both simultaneously may produce redundant anti-inflammatory effects without proportional benefit, or in some cases, corticosteroids' broad immunosuppression may interfere with the targeted collagen synthesis GHK-Cu promotes. NSAIDs inhibit COX enzymes and prostaglandin synthesis, a different pathway, making concurrent use less problematic mechanistically. Most research protocols introducing GHK-Cu recommend tapering existing corticosteroid use under medical supervision rather than stacking indefinitely.

Integrating GHK-Cu Into Your Research Protocol

Proper handling is essential to harnessing the full potential of GHK-Cu copper peptide in a laboratory setting. For researchers in Virginia Beach, ensuring the integrity of the compound begins with correct reconstitution. This peptide is typically supplied in a lyophilized (freeze-dried) powder form to maximize stability. Reconstitution should always be performed using a sterile, high-quality solvent. We highly recommend using our lab-grade Bacteriostatic Water for this process, as it prevents contamination and preserves the peptide's structure. Gentle mixing, rather than vigorous shaking, is crucial to avoid denaturing the molecule. Once reconstituted, proper storage—typically refrigerated—is key to maintaining its efficacy for the duration of your study.
